Gernot Rohr names AFCON’s favourites

Published on: 14 June 2019

Nigeria coach Gernot Rohr has picked Senegal, Tunisia and host nation Egypt as favourites for the 2019 Africa Cup of Nations (Afcon) title.

Next week, Rohr will lead the West Africans back to the biennial showpiece. The Super Eagles will first face Burundi at the Alexandria Stadium on June 22.

After being ranked by Fifa as the third-best footballing nation in Africa, the 65-year-old gaffer stated that a semi-final berth remains the country’s target.

“We are not the favourites to win it, the favourite is Egypt at home then the team number one in Africa is Senegal, then Tunisia,” Rohr told Goal.

“We are number three in the rankings officially so we should go until the semi-final, now we focus on the first match against Burundi. All our focus is on this match then we will see how it can go on. Of course, we have to come out of this group.

“The ideal [objective] will be [to finish in] first place so we could stay in Alexandria but it will be difficult, our opponents are good teams.

The Super Eagles will wrap up preparations for the Acon with a friendly match against Senegal in Ismailia on June 16.
